even though one state (Rhode Island) actually did legalize it (on accident)


How did that happen?


Basically, in 1980 they didn't make prostitution itself illegal but they made almost every act associated with it (streetwalking, pimping, etc.) illegal. Nobody really thought anything of it, until 2003 when the police tried to shut down two spas that were selling some "extra relaxing" treatments. The court ruled against the police, since the spas were not legally doing anything wrong, and people realized they could then sell their services through ways other than streetwalking (such as on the internet!).

The state "fixed" the law in 2009, but for that 6 year time frame, rapes and sexually transmitted infection rates dropped.
